|

ডেটা সায়েন্স শিখতে চাইলে কোথা থেকে শুরু করবেন? – রিসোর্স এবং স্ট্রাটেজি
ডেটা সায়েন্স নিয়ে কাজ করতে চাও? ভাবতেছ কোথা থেকে শুরু করবা? সহজে বললে, প্রথমেই চিন্তা করো, মাথা ঠান্ডা রাখো। ডেটা সায়েন্স বিশাল একটা জগৎ। তবে, স্ট্র্যাটেজি ঠিক থাকলে, শিখা খুব কঠিন কিছু না। আসো, ধাপে ধাপে বুঝাই।
প্রথম ধাপ: কীভাবে শুরু করবা?
প্রথম কথা, ডেটা সায়েন্স মানে হলো ডেটার সাথে খেলা। এর জন্য দরকার বেসিক প্রোগ্রামিং স্কিল আর কিছু ম্যাথেমেটিক্স। তুমি যদি একদম নতুন হও, তাহলে শুরু করো প্রোগ্রামিং দিয়ে।
প্রোগ্রামিং শেখা
- Python: শিখতে সহজ আর ডেটা সায়েন্সের জন্য মাস্ট। তুমি যদি আগে কোনো কোডিং না করে থাকো, তাহলে Python দিয়েই শুরু করো। Codecademy, DataCamp, বা freeCodeCamp-এর মতো প্ল্যাটফর্ম গুলো একদম বেসিক লেভেল থেকে শেখায়।
- R: এটা শেখা দরকার যদি তুমি একাডেমিক বা statistical modeling এর দিকে আগ্রহী হও। Coursera-এর “R Programming” কোর্স দারুণ।
ম্যাথ শেখা
ডেটা সায়েন্স মানেই ম্যাথের উপর ভিত্তি করে কাজ।
- লিনিয়ার অ্যালজেব্রা, স্ট্যাটিস্টিক্স আর ক্যালকুলাসের বেসিক ক্লিয়ার করো।
- 3Blue1Brown বা Khan Academy-এর ভিডিওগুলো খুব হেল্পফুল।
রিসোর্স: কোথায় শিখবা?
ডেটা সায়েন্স শিখার জন্য অসংখ্য রিসোর্স আছে। তবে, কিছু বেস্ট প্ল্যাটফর্ম নিচে দিলাম।
অনলাইন কোর্স
- Coursera: Andrew Ng-এর “Machine Learning” কোর্স এক কথায় মাস্ট।
- edX: “Data Science MicroMasters” প্রোগ্রাম দিয়ে শুরু করতে পারো।
- Udemy: এখানে প্রায় সব ধরনের কোর্স কম দামে পাওয়া যায়। Udemy
ই-বুকস
- “Python for Data Analysis” by Wes McKinney।
- “The Art of Data Science” ।
- “An Introduction to Statistical Learning”।
প্র্যাকটিস প্ল্যাটফর্ম
- Kaggle: ডেটাসেট নিয়ে খেলা শুরু করো। প্রজেক্ট করে শেখা শুরু করো।
- HackerRank: কোডিং আর ডেটা অ্যানালাইসিস প্র্যাকটিস করার জন্য আদর্শ।
স্ট্র্যাটেজি: কীভাবে আগায় থাকবা?
শুধু রিসোর্স দেখলে হবে না। একটা ঠিকঠাক প্ল্যানিং দরকার।
১. বেসিক গ্রাস্প করো
প্রথমে প্রোগ্রামিং আর ম্যাথ ভালোভাবে শেখো। Python দিয়ে বেসিক ডেটা ক্লিনিং, এনালাইসিস করো।
২. প্রজেক্টে হাত দাও
শুধু পড়াশোনা করলে হবে না। হাতে-কলমে কাজ করতে হবে। Kaggle বা Google Dataset থেকে ডেটা নিয়ে কাজ শুরু করো। প্রথমে ছোট প্রজেক্ট করো। যেমন:
- টাইটানিক ডেটাসেট অ্যানালাইসিস।
- সেলস প্রেডিকশন।
৩. মেশিন লার্নিং শেখা
মেশিন লার্নিং শিখতে গেলে প্রথমে Andrew Ng-এর কোর্সটা শেষ করো। তারপর Scikit-Learn লাইব্রেরি দিয়ে প্র্যাকটিস করো।
৪. কমিউনিটি জয়েন করো
ডেটা সায়েন্স কমিউনিটিতে যুক্ত হও। Kaggle forums, Reddit’s r/datascience গ্রুপে যোগ দাও। সবার সাথে শেয়ার করো, শিখো।
৫. ধারাবাহিকতা বজায় রাখো
এক দিনের কাজ একদিনেই শেষ। কিন্তু ধারাবাহিক প্র্যাকটিস না করলে স্কিল গড়ে উঠবে না। প্রতিদিন এক ঘণ্টা হলেও সময় দাও।
কিছু দরকারি টিপস
- ধৈর্য ধরো: ডেটা সায়েন্স শিখতে সময় লাগে। দুই দিনেই এক্সপার্ট হওয়া যাবে না।
- ব্লগ পড়ো: Towards Data Science, Analytics Vidhya-এর মতো ব্লগ পড়া শুরু করো।
- কনফিউজ হলে প্রশ্ন করো: Stack Overflow বা GitHub-এ সমস্যা শেয়ার করো।
শেষ কথা
ডেটা সায়েন্স শিখার জার্নি একটু কঠিন, তবে খুব মজার। শুরুটা ধীর গতিতে হলেও চিন্তা নাই। একবার বেসিক ক্লিয়ার হয়ে গেলে, তুমি নিজেই বুঝবে কত দ্রুত এগোচ্ছ। মনে রেখো, শেখার কোনো শেষ নেই। তোমার আগ্রহটাই হবে তোমার সবচেয়ে বড় শক্তি।
আরও পড়ো –
ডেটা সায়েন্সে ব্যবহৃত প্রোগ্রামিং কোনটা বেস্ট? (Python vs R)